With the rapid expansion of e-commerce worldwide, Chinese platforms have increasingly targeted overseas markets as part of their global growth strategy. Giants like Alibaba, JD.com, Pinduoduo, and others leverage massive volumes of overseas e-commerce data to optimize their business strategies, enhance customer experiences, and navigate international market dynamics. Analyzing overseas e-commerce data is a complex, multifaceted process that Chinese platforms handle through advanced technologies, regulatory compliance, and strategic insights.
1. Data Collection Channels
Chinese e-commerce platforms collect overseas data from a variety of channels, including:
User Behavior Tracking: Platforms track clicks, searches, purchases, product reviews, and browsing time. This behavioral data helps understand consumer preferences, trends, and engagement levels.
Transaction Data: Details such as order volume, payment methods, transaction fantuan database frequency, and product return rates provide financial insights and identify popular product categories in different regions.
Supply Chain and Logistics Data: Shipping times, delivery success rates, and inventory turnover help optimize logistics and warehouse management, ensuring timely delivery to overseas customers.
Social Media and Marketing Data: Platforms monitor overseas social media engagement, influencer campaigns, and advertising performance to gauge marketing effectiveness and consumer sentiment.
Third-Party Data Sources: Chinese platforms also integrate data from local payment gateways, customs records, and market research firms to enrich their datasets.
2. Data Processing and Storage
Due to the volume and diversity of data, Chinese e-commerce companies employ advanced data processing techniques such as:
Big Data Technologies: Platforms use distributed computing systems like Hadoop and Spark to process large-scale data efficiently, enabling real-time analysis.
Cloud Computing: Cloud infrastructure supports scalable storage and computing resources, allowing companies to manage peak loads during promotional events like Singles’ Day or Black Friday.
Data Warehousing: Data from different sources are consolidated into centralized warehouses where structured queries and machine learning algorithms can be applied.
Many Chinese firms store and process overseas data in compliance with relevant local regulations, balancing data security and cross-border data transfer requirements.
3. Analytical Techniques
Chinese platforms utilize various analytical methods to extract actionable insights from overseas e-commerce data:
Customer Segmentation: By analyzing demographics, purchase history, and behavior patterns, platforms segment customers to tailor marketing strategies and personalize user experiences.
Predictive Analytics: Machine learning models predict future purchasing behavior, seasonal demand fluctuations, and product trends, enabling better inventory planning and targeted promotions.
Sentiment Analysis: Natural Language Processing (NLP) tools analyze customer reviews, social media comments, and chat interactions to assess product reputation and identify emerging issues.
